Vermont Cranberry Shell, Bean Seeds
Prices start at : 375.00 USD / 100 Pounds

Maroon colored beans are decorated with darker red, cranberry markings. An incredible bean variety that can be used as a snap, shell or dry bean. This variety dates back to the 1800s and is well-suited to short-season, cool summer climates.
